1. Keeps Your Residence Safe

Most furnaces utilize natural gas to create heat, and the heat exchanger plays a significant role in the process. If this component is broken, carbon monoxide could flow into your home. This dangerous gas may be fatal in large concentrations.

We’ll take a close look at the heat exchanger, as well as burners and valves to make sure your residence is safe.

Furnace Maintenance FAQ

Most homes benefit from maintenance annually, ideally in the fall. Routine service helps improve performance, supports safe operation, and can reduce the chances of unexpected repairs.
A furnace maintenance visit is a complete system check designed to help keep your furnace running safely and reliably. During the appointment, a technician will typically inspect key components for wear, verify proper operation of safety features, review airflow and the air filter, and make sure the system is operating as it should. If anything needs attention, you’ll get clear recommendations based on what’s found.
Maintenance can’t prevent every issue, but it often catches developing problems early, reduces strain on components, and helps your furnace run more reliably. That typically means fewer emergency calls over the season.
Many filters should be changed every 1–3 months, depending on filter type, pet hair, allergies, and how often the system runs. A clogged filter can lead to overheating, reduced efficiency, and comfort problems.
Clues include hot and cold rooms, rattling or squealing, dust buildup, a yellow burner flame instead of blue, short cycling, or rising utility bills. Scheduling service early can help address small issues before they grow.
